Para çekim talep etmek için ilgili endpoint ve http metod bilgisi aşağıda verilmiştir.
HTTP Method | URL |
---|---|
POST | /v1/Transaction/WithdrawalToBank |
Parametre | Tip | Zorunlu | Açıklama |
---|---|---|---|
ext_transaction_id | string | Evet | İşlem Id (Benzersiz Olmalı) |
receiver_account_number | string | Evet | Alıcı Banka Hesap Numarası |
receiver_wallet_number | string | Evet | Kullanıcı Cüzdan Numarası |
receiver_national_id | string | Evet | Kullanıcı TCKN |
receiver_account_holder_name | string | Hayır | Hesap Adı |
receiver_iban | string | Evet | Alıcı İban |
description | string | Hayır | Açıklama |
amount | decimal | Evet | İşlem Tutarı |
currency_code | string | Evet | Para Birimi |
is_save_bank_account | bool | Hayır | Kayıtlı Banka Hesabı |
bank_account_name | string | Hayır | Banka Hesabı Adı |
hash_key | string | Hayır | Hash Anahtarı |
Parametre | Tip | Açıklama |
---|---|---|
status | int | İşlem Statüsü |
code | string | Kod |
message | string | Mesaj |
payload | obje | Veri |
İSTEK
{
"ext_transaction_id": "aab388a8-7c54-444a-b256-304b362b0fff",
"receiver_account_number": "string",
"receiver_wallet_number": "1087257111",
"receiver_national_id": "11111111111",
"receiver_account_holder_name": "John Doe",
"receiver_iban": "TR06001340000058",
"description": "para çekme talebi",
"amount": 0,
"currency_code": "TRY",
"is_save_bank_account": false,
"bank_account_name": "string",
"hash_key": "string"
}
YANIT
{
"status": 0,
"code": null,
"message": null,
"payload": true
}